The Anatomy of a Funnel That Converts
Every profitable funnel contains three essential elements. Not five, not twelve — three.
Element One: The Hook
A headline and subheadline that speak directly and specifically to a desire your audience is actively experiencing, or a frustration they have been carrying quietly for months. Not "learn digital marketing" — something more like: "Get Your First 100 Email Subscribers in 14 Days Using Only Free Tools." The specificity of the outcome and the explicit elimination of cost are the two highest-converting properties in the beginner business niche, because they address the two most common objections simultaneously.
Element Two: The Opt-In or Offer Page
A single-purpose page that presents one clear value exchange. Either: "give me your email address, receive this free resource" (a lead generation funnel), or "pay this amount, receive this product" (a direct sales funnel). The page needs a benefit-driven headline, three to five bullet points outlining exactly what the person receives, and one call to action. Nothing else. Clarity converts; complexity kills.
Element Three: The Thank-You or Upsell Page
This is where intelligent funnel builders make disproportionate revenue. After the initial action is taken — whether a sign-up or a purchase — you present a single, highly relevant next offer. If someone signed up for your free guide, you offer them a $27 starter product. If they purchased the $27 product, you offer them a $97 upgrade. This is not aggressive selling. It is logical value progression — giving the buyer the natural next step they would have wanted anyway.
The Mathematics of Funnel Profitability
Let us model a realistic affiliate funnel — one where you promote an offer you did not create, on a platform you did not build, collecting income from a process you configured once.
Assume you drive 100 visitors to your landing page through free organic traffic sources.
- Landing page opt-in conversion rate: 35% → 35 new email subscribers
- Email sequence conversion to a $47 product: 4% → approximately 1.4 sales per 35 subscribers
- Average revenue per new subscriber from this funnel: $1.88
- At 1,000 subscribers: expected campaign revenue ≈ $1,880
Now layer in a thank-you page upsell at $27 with a 25% take rate: an additional $236 per 1,000 subscribers who pass through.
Total from a single funnel on a 1,000-person list: approximately $2,116 per campaign.

The Affiliate Funnel Variation
If creating your own product feels premature at this stage, there is an equally powerful alternative: the affiliate pre-sell funnel.
In this model, you do not sell a product you created. You build a landing page where you tell a story, surface a relatable problem, hint toward a solution, and then recommend an affiliate product — earning a commission when the visitor purchases through your link. Your job is not to sell. Your job is to connect a problem with a solution, authentically, and let the product page handle the transaction.
